can i fix a central heating radiator with a pin prick?

Can i use plumber mait or is this a short term answer.

This is usually symptomatic of a larger problem,get a plumber/heating engineer to call and test the water in the system.It may need cleansed/flushed and an inhibitor put in.

Short answer is no. The pinprick hole has developed from the inside so any patch you put on it will only be very temporary. You also have to bear in mind that the water in the radiator will be under pressure and along with thermal expansion and contraction your leak will return a little bit worse each time.
NB. Plumbers mait is a waste of time anyway as a hole sealing product
